Deviled Egg Salad

This homemade egg salad is made deviled style! You can enjoy it straight from the bowl or you can slap it onto a piece of bread for a delicious picnic sandwich.

Ingredients

  • 6 hard boiled eggs chopped
  • 1/4 cup mayo
  • 1 teaspoon ground mustard
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  • Prepare your hardboiled eggs. Place eggs in cold water in a pot with a Tablespoon of vinegar. Bring to boil then cover and turn off heat. Cook for 11 minutes then drain and place in a bowl of ice water to finish cooking.
  • Once eggs are cooled, peel them and chop. Toss chopped eggs into a mixing bowl.
  • Add mayo, ground mustard, paprika, salt and pepper to chopped eggs and mix until well combined. Mix genthly so your chopped eggs stay together.
  • Serve cold on it's own or on bread as a sandwich!

Notes

The paprika flavor is strong so you can use just 1/2 teaspoon or remove it all and sprinkle on top instead.
